Steering Wheel Column Screeching When Turning
When I turn my steering wheel, there is a horrible screeching sound coming from within the steering column, directly below the steering wheel. I've attached a photo of where the sound is coming from. I'm trying to figure out how to get this to stop. I've tried spraying WD40 down the column, doesn't work. I've thought it might be a bearing? Does anyone know or have gone through this and found a solution?

Re: Steering Wheel Column Screeching When Turning
think your going to have to pull it apart to find out.
You have a smell solid steel shaft that runs thru the outer tube that you see. Its rubbing some where. don't know your cart year but mine has a plastic piece that keep the center shaft centered in the outer housing so it does not rub. |

Re: Steering Wheel Column Screeching When Turning
There is no movement there to make that sound. The shaft is inside, and it would be more of a metal rubbing metal grinding sound. Being it’s a RXV, I’ve seen many with the squeaking sound when turning and going up over a curb into driveway. Your cart needs an alignment, I’ve done this to several carts and it fixes the problem.
